What are we morally obligated to?

A moral obligation or a moral duty is a morally required form of conduct. And, they can be general, including the duty not to steal without necessity or the duty to try to save someone’s life when we can do so at little cost to ourselves.

What does legally obligated mean?

A generic term for any type of legal duty or liability. Currently obligation is used in reference to anything that an individual is required to do because of a promise, vow, oath, contract, or law. It refers to a legal or moral duty that an individual can be forced to perform or penalized for neglecting to perform.

Do people have moral obligations?

Some people have special moral obligations; often these obligations accompany their chosen professions. Almost everyone would agree, for example, that airline pilots are obliged to abstain from alcohol while flying. But this is an obligation to not do something.
